SERP Tracker
Monitor keyword positions in search results with automated tracking.
Last updated: May 2025
Overview
SERP Tracker monitors your keyword positions in search engine results pages (SERPs) over time. Track rankings across desktop and mobile devices, view historical trends, and get alerts when positions change.
What gets tracked
For each keyword, the tracker records:
- Current position in search results (1-100)
- Position delta (โโ from previous check)
- Device type (desktop / mobile)
- SERP URL (direct link to search results)
- Timestamp of each check
- Position history (7-30 day trends)
Adding keywords to track
- Navigate to your site โ SERP Tracker tab
- Click "Add Keywords"
- Enter keywords (one per line or comma-separated)
- Select tracking frequency (hourly/daily/weekly)
- Choose devices (desktop, mobile, or both)
Keyword selection
Focus on keywords where you're already ranking on page 1-3. SERP Tracker works best for monitoring competitive keywords you're actively trying to improve.
Running a position check
Position checks can be triggered:
- Manually via "Run now" button
- On a schedule (hourly/daily/weekly)PRO โ configure per keyword
- Via API:
POST /api/v1/sites/:siteId/serp-tracker
Understanding results
- Position 1-10: Top 10 results (page 1)
- Position 11-20: Page 2
- Position 21+: Page 3 and beyond
- Not found: Not ranking in top 100 results
- Green โ: Position improved since last check
- Red โ: Position dropped since last check
Search engine limitations
SERP positions can vary by location, personalization, and time of day. GrowDeck uses DuckDuckGo for unbiased results without personalization.
Desktop vs. Mobile tracking
Mobile and desktop results often differ. Enable both to get a complete picture:
- Desktop: Traditional search rankings
- Mobile: Mobile-first indexing (often more important for Google)
Position history & trends
Each keyword shows a sparkline chart of position over time. Click any keyword to see:
- 7-day, 14-day, and 30-day trends
- Best position achieved
- Average position
- Volatility (how much positions fluctuate)
Automated alerts
Get notified when positions changePRO
- Slack notifications for major position changes (ยฑ5 positions)
- Email alerts when keywords enter/exit top 10
- Weekly summary reports
Best practices
- Track 10-20 keywords per site for focused monitoring
- Run checks weekly for most keywords (daily for competitive terms)
- Monitor both devices to catch mobile-first indexing changes
- Check after content updates to measure impact
